Transient

Name: SN2025qmx
Right ascension: 0h52m25.31s
Declination: 1d26m26.31s
Discovery Date: July 6, 2025, 11:11 a.m.
Classification: SN Ia
Redshift: 0.063452
MW E(B-V): 0.023
